Mario cards

These are suitable for all sorts of games, and they come in three collectable editions featuring three different styles of Mario art. Available via importers and auction sites.


Heart piece shirt

Low on clothes? Here, take this – it will cover your modesty. Looks a bit like something a condemned man might have to wear before facing a firing squad. But cooler, obviously.


How to make a Mario cake

Here’s an interesting bit of time lapse photography that shows a cake’s progress from ragged bits of sculpted sponge to an amazing model of Mario. Don’t eat the head – we think it might have polystyrene inside.


Cuddly Yoshi monsters

Thanks to Mario Galaxy 2, Yoshi is relevant again. And thanks to knitting needles, wool and some sort of soft squishy stuffing, Yoshi is more adorable than he’s been since that movie with Dennis Hopper and Bob Hoskins.
